Beez is a village located in Belgium, specifically in the Walloon Region, within the province of Namur. The GPS coordinates 50.4686, 4.91175 confirm its position in this picturesque area. Beez is situated along the Meuse River, contributing to its scenic beauty and local charm.
This village is known for its historical architecture, including the striking 17th-century church of Saint-Martin, which attracts visitors interested in cultural heritage. The surrounding region is characterized by lush greenery and offers opportunities for outdoor activities, making it a pleasant spot for nature enthusiasts. Timezone in Beez
Beez operates on Central European Time, which is UTC+1 during standard time. When daylight saving time is in effect, which typically runs from the last Sunday in March to the last Sunday in October, the timezone shifts to Central European Summer Time, UTC+2. This change allows for longer daylight hours in the evenings during the summer months.

Attractions and Activities in Beez
Beez is a small village located in the Walloon Region of Belgium, specifically in the Namur province. It lies close to the Meuse River and is part of the municipality of Namur, which is known for its rich history and cultural heritage. The area is characterized by its picturesque landscapes, featuring rolling hills and scenic views, making it an attractive spot for those who enjoy nature and outdoor activities.
While Beez itself may not have well-known attractions, its proximity to Namur, the capital of Wallonia, offers visitors access to significant sites such as the Citadel of Namur, which provides a glimpse into the region’s military history and panoramic views of the surrounding area. The village also reflects the charm of rural Belgian life, with traditional architecture and a peaceful atmosphere. Visitors can experience local culture through nearby markets and events that showcase regional crafts and gastronomy, highlighting the significance of Beez as part of the broader cultural tapestry of Wallonia.
Practical Information for Visitors
Beez, a quaint village near Namur in Belgium, can be easily accessed by public transport. The nearest major airport is Brussels Airport, which is about an hour’s drive away. From there, visitors can take a train to Namur, and then a local bus or taxi to reach Beez.
Namur’s train station offers connections to various cities, making it convenient for travelers exploring the region. The weather in Beez is typically characterized by a temperate maritime climate, with mild summers and cool winters. Rain is possible throughout the year, so it’s wise to be prepared for wet conditions regardless of the season.
The best time to visit is during late spring or early autumn when temperatures are pleasant, and the surrounding landscapes are particularly beautiful. Practical tips for visitors include wearing comfortable shoes for walking, as the village features charming cobblestone streets and scenic walking paths. It’s also advisable to learn a few basic French phrases, as this is the predominant language in the area.
